A tall, tightly condensed serif with a mostly even stroke color and subtle flare at stroke terminals. Serifs read as small spurs and tapered feet rather than broad slabs, giving the letters a carved, poster-like silhouette. Curves are compact and controlled, counters stay narrow, and the rhythm is distinctly vertical with long ascenders and compact joins. The lowercase shows a relatively tall x-height with slim stems and restrained bowls, while the numerals follow the same narrow, upright construction for consistent texture in lines of text.

Best suited to display roles such as headlines, poster typography, title cards, and brand marks where its condensed, vintage character can read clearly at larger sizes. It can also work on packaging or labels to convey a classic, theatrical mood while conserving horizontal space.

The overall tone feels retro and architectural, with a hint of stage-poster drama. Its narrow proportions and spurred endings evoke early 20th‑century display lettering, balancing formality with a slightly eccentric, stylized edge.

The letterforms appear designed to deliver a distinctive, space-saving display voice with a period feel, using narrow proportions and tapered spurs to add personality without relying on high contrast. It aims for a consistent vertical rhythm that holds up across caps, lowercase, and numerals in short text settings.

The design relies on vertical emphasis and tight internal space, which creates strong word-shape when set large but can look busy in dense settings. The punctuation and figures appear designed to match the same condensed, upright cadence, helping mixed alphanumeric lines keep a uniform color.
